Taylor Swift has officially announced her engagement to Kansas City Chiefs player, Travis Kelce, sharing the joyous news on Instagram. Your English teacher and your gym teacher are getting married, Swift humorously declared, referencing the couple's playful dynamic and their relationship that has blossomed over two years.

In a BBC-produced segment, young Americans in Washington, D.C., shared their thoughts on the engagement, demonstrating the influence Swift wields within popular culture. Reactions ranged from lighthearted frustrations about not receiving a wedding invitation to genuine excitement over the couple's union.

This engagement news comes on the heels of Swift's recent album announcement, drawing significant media attention and fanfare from her devoted followers.
